Proper Electrical Care for Baytown Homeowners

As is the case with many older homes, outdated wiring and faulty distribution panels can be potentially dangerous to you and your Baytown neighbors. Older homes may still be utilizing wiring systems or electrical panels that are prone to overheating, short-circuits, and electrical overloads, which can cause damage to your electrical grid or even spark a fire. Whether your home is aging or you’re planning a renovation, it is very important to have your electrical system inspected to ensure that it is up to code. Connecting new appliances to outdated wiring and electrical panels could overload your system, leading to a potentially dangerous malfunction. Even something as inconspicuous as a flickering light or an outlet that has stopped working could be a sign of a larger problem.

Breaker Box Repairs & Replacements in Baytown

Your home’s breaker panel (also sometimes referred to as a distribution panel, electrical panel, or breaker box) is the hub for all activity in your home’s electrical system. The breaker panel is what distributes power to each light, socket, appliance, and everything in between. If an excess amount of electronics are running on one outlet or in one room, the breaker panel may automatically cut off power to that room upon detection of unsafe energy usage to prevent possible damage or even fires. Older panels may not include this important safety feature, which is why you should check to see if your panel is outdated or has been recalled. If your distribution panel is outdated, you should have it replaced with a new, safe panel as soon as possible.

Through the years, breaker panels age like any other part of your home. Wear and tear, pests, and corrosion are just a few of the possible issues you may face with an older breaker box. Frequent power surges can even lead to internal malfunctions. If you notice black burn marks on your electrical panel or have a circuit that won’t reset, it’s time for an inspection by a licensed electrician who can then make necessary replacements and updates to your breaker box. Remember: Even if obvious signs of wear aren’t immediately noticeable, it’s always best to have your breaker box inspected every few years to ensure the safety of your home.

Refitting Homes in Baytown for Efficiency and Safety

Your home’s electrical wires are the veins of the house. Much like the veins in your own body, they work hard day in and day out, carrying electricity from your breaker box to the various outlets and appliances around your home. Modern wiring is made of copper and is insulated with PVC. However, wiring standard in homes built prior to the 1990s may be made of aluminum and insulated by cheap plastic.

Older wiring made of aluminum and brittle plastic is problematic in that the aluminum itself is prone to overheating, which in turn may damage the plastic used to insulate it. Electricians and builders turned to copper wires and PVC insulation to circumvent that issue, but in many older homes the problem persists. What’s more, the plastic insulation used over aluminum wiring is known to grow brittle over time, eventually crumbling away or giving way to pests, leaving portions of wiring exposed. If exposed wiring comes into contact with any sort of conductor, it can lead to sparks and electrical fires.

If you have flickering lights in your home, outlets or switches that don’t work, or if you hear a buzzing sound from behind your walls, you should call a licensed electrician to inspect your home’s wiring system.
